Output 7105068d7a0845777d99903499e7c744d02a1f32ac4862e58cdee1f6257a3ba9:1

value
153289
script pubkey
OP_0 OP_PUSHBYTES_20 807558c1ec2858209435d7920b881c416ae2781f
address
bc1qsp643s0v9pvzp9p467fqhzqug94wy7ql8sd0qh
transaction
7105068d7a0845777d99903499e7c744d02a1f32ac4862e58cdee1f6257a3ba9
spent
true